Keswick has less crime — 26 vs 81 incidents in April 2026.
Maryport recorded substantially more crime than Keswick in April 2026 — 81 incidents compared to 26, a 3.1x difference. The crime profiles diverge meaningfully: Keswick sees higher rates of Other theft (5), while Maryport has more Criminal damage & arson (7). Both areas sit below the national average for recorded crime — a positive sign for either location.
